Assassin’s Creed Black Flag Resynced: A Faithful, Content-Packed Pirate Remake

Ubisoft’s Assassin’s Creed Black Flag Resynced is a ground-up remake of the 2013 pirate adventure, rebuilt from the ground up on the same tech powering 2025’s Shadows. It launches July 9 on PS5, Xbox Series X/S, and PC (Steam, Epic, Ubisoft store) with a standard $60 price and a $70 special edition. The 16km x 16km open world remains the same size but gains new islands and more dense exploration, plus about six hours of new content, updated ship combat, and an expanded endgame. It’s not an RPG—no skill trees or loot grind—and multiplayer is not included at launch. Modern-day segments are mostly removed (though some Animus moments remain), and Freedom Cry isn’t included, though there’s new content expanding Adewale’s story. Ubisoft says the remake is canon with the original, which remains purchasable alongside Resynced.

Assassin’s Creed Black Flag Resynced Teases a Treasure-Trove Collector’s Edition

Insider Gaming reveals the Assassin’s Creed Black Flag Resynced Collector’s Edition, featuring a black Collector’s box, a Edward Kenway figurine on a treasure chest, lore notebook, a brooch, and a map (with a game copy presumably included). While official pricing isn’t disclosed, expectations place it around $100–$200, and the package reportedly excludes DLC and multiplayer; the Animus returns with new content, per leaks, though no official images have been shown yet.

Ubisoft confirms Assassin's Creed: Black Flag Remake with modern upgrades

Ubisoft has officially announced Assassin's Creed: Black Flag Resynced, a remake of the 2013 pirate-era entry, reportedly featuring substantial visual and gameplay upgrades to align with recent titles. Rumors suggest the modern-day sections could be dropped in favor of pirate-focused action. A release is anticipated by the end of the current financial year (by March 31, 2027). The news came alongside a franchise roadmap and leadership changes at Ubisoft’s creative helm.
